#d4a111 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d4a111 is composed of 83.1% red, 63.1% green and 6.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 24.1% magenta, 92%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 44.3 degrees, a saturation of 85.2% and a lightness of 44.9%. #d4a111 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ff22 with #a94300.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

#d4a111 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d4a111 has RGB values of R:212, G:161, B:17 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.24, Y:0.92,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13934865.

Shades and Tints of #d4a111
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0901 is the darkest color, while #fffdf9 is the lightest one.
